Tissue Specificity | Expressed in brain, heart, kidney and liver. |
Post Translational Modifications | S-nitrosylation stimulates guanine-nucleotide exchange activity. |
Function | Small GTPase. Negatively regulates the transcription regulation activity of the APBB1/FE65-APP complex via its interaction with APBB1/FE65. |
